Leah D.

Cute location in downtown Redlands. The menu has lots of options, and service was good. The food was okay, I feel like items were overpriced for their quality overall. The complimentary bread was delicious- thick pieces of toast for the table. The beet salad was refreshing, and the lamb chop entree was well cooked but I didn't enjoy the sides it came with. The pasta dishes we tried were lackluster. Overall, come for the ambiance and variety of options, but I think food could be improved for the pricing.

Katrina N.

Had dinner here with my girlfriend for an early dinner. I've been wanting to try this place as I always pass by when I'm in the area. I ordered the prosciutto crostini (which is a crostini topped with burrata, green peas, Asian pear, & parmigiano) & pasta ribbons & pesto (which is asparagus, mushrooms, parmigiano, & I got mine with shrimp). My friend got pappardelle pasta (which came with grilled shrimp, spinach, mushrooms, & lemon-thyme cream sauce). I enjoyed the crostini more than the pasta. The crostini was really good as all the components compliment each other. The sweetness of the pear masks out the saltiness of the prosciutto. Then you get the crunch from the crostini & asparagus. But IMO, there was a little too much prosciutto for my liking, and it was hard to eat as there were so many elements on the crostini & everything kept falling off. As much as I love pesto, this pasta dish wasn't it. It was a little too dry for my liking. The pesto was pastey and made the pasta dry. The only thing I liked in this dish was my shrimp. I didn't get a taste of my friend's pasta but it looked better than my pesto pasta. The service here was great. We were rated right away. We sat outdoors & still got good service. This restaurant is tucked away in the corner of State & 5th St of Downtown Redlands. I didn't really see the inside of the restaurant, but from my experience of sitting outside, it's pretty chill. The outdoor patio faces State St, so it can get busy with people passing by. I would definitely return here to try their other food items.

Terry H.

Dinner at Caprice Cafe for my wife's birthday. Food was excellent! I had the Rainbow Trout/Green Beans/Almonds and my wife had the Pappardelle Shrimp dish. The bread was very good/fresh. Service is slow, but reminds me of dinner experiences in Europe. The table is yours, and no one is rushing you to finish your meal. Servers do tend to leave you alone, so you may need to work to get their attention. Atmosphere was cozy/nice/relaxed/quiet. Dessert was the best Cinnamon Apple Dumpling dish we both ever tried-delicious! We did have a minor issue with our wine (cork), which was handled to our satisfaction, to the credit of Caprice Cafe staff. First time at Caprice Cafe, and we both give it high marks. Definitely going back. Four 1/2 stars till we go back a second time, but five stars on deck. Highly recommended.

We try to stop in every time we're in town. Ben, owner, has a fun, little wine shop located in…read moredowntown Yucaipa. Ben and his staff are very welcoming and generous with his guests. They've gotten to know us, and our tastes and they always make great recommendations, as well as setting up some very interesting tastings. And, for the non-wine drinker, they've also got a selection of craft beers and ciders. WINES: Ben's shop carries a great selection of wines, focusing on small batch producers, "unique" varietals, organic wines, natural wines, biodynamic wines, certified carbon neutral wines, and local wines. You can do a tasting or purchase a glass or bottle to enjoy onsite. There's a tasting bar up front, as well as bar top tables inside, and a spacious patio outside. I feel that bottle prices are very reasonable, and we usually end up leaving with 5 or 6 bottles based on our tastings and Ben's recommendations. There's on street parking in the front, as well as a small parking lot in the rear. I highly recommend you stop in and give them a try when in the area. NOTE: They don't serve food, however Woodhaus Pizza is right next door and you're more than welcome to pick up something there or bring in your own munchies.
